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Santa Marta, Colombia and Punta Arenas, Chile?

LATAM Chile, AeroRepública, and four other airlines fly from Simón Bolívar International Airport (SMR) to Presidente Carlos Ibáñez Del Campo International Airport (PUQ) twice daily.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Terminal Santa Marta to Terminal Punta Arenas - Buses Fernandez via Bosconia, Terminal de Transporte Cali, Terminal de Omnibus Retiro, Terminal de Omnibus de Caleta Olivia, and Terminal de Ómnibus de Río Gallegos in around 6d 16h.
